Some of the many types of substances Provive Wellness offers specialized rehab programs for include:
- Marijuana: Though many times viewed as harmless, marijuana addiction can lead to habit formation and withdrawal symptoms, affecting mental health and daily life.
- Benzodiazepines: These prescription sedatives are highly addictive and are capable of causing intense withdrawal symptoms without appropriate medical intervention.
- Heroin: This is one of the most addictive opioids. Respiratory issues and long-term cognitive impairment are simply several of the serious health risks of heroin abuse.
- Methamphetamine: Meth use is capable of quickly escalating into addiction, leading to severe physical and psychological damage, including paranoia, anxiety, and damage to your organs.
- Fentanyl: Fentanyl is responsible for a dramatic rise in deaths from overdose and is a synthetic opioid notably stronger than heroin. For a proper detox and recovery, medical intervention is required.
- Hallucinogens: Persistent hallucinations and impaired judgment are a few of the dangerous psychological effects of these drugs, despite the fact that they aren’t always physically addictive.

At Provive Wellness, we offer a selection of programs for a drug abuse detox program near East Greenwich Township NJ. We provide multiple levels of care because we recognize that no two individuals have the same journey to recovery.
-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P): A structured treatment plan while allowing for day-to-day responsibilities to be handled makes this an ideal option for a lot of individuals.
- Partial Hospitalization Program (PHP): This program provides therapeutic and medical support in a structured setting as an intermediate alternative for those moving on from inpatient care.
- Telehealth Services: With remote counseling and therapy, we can offer the convenient treatment options to those that need them.
